If your vehicle is fitted with
AdvanceTrac with roll stability control
(RSC), this system may turn on during
typical cornering maneuvers with a
heavily loaded trailer. This is normal.
Turning the corner at a slower speed
while towing may reduce this tendency.
• If you are towing a trailer frequently in
hot weather, hilly conditions, at the
gross combined weight rating (or any
combination of these factors), consider
refilling your vehicle's rear axle with
synthetic gear lubricant (if the axle is
not already filled with it). See
Scheduled Maintenance (page 363).
• Allow more distance for stopping with
a trailer attached. Anticipate stops and
brake gradually.
• Avoid parking on a grade. However, if
you must park on a grade:
•Turn the steering wheel to point
your vehicle tires away from traffic
flow.
• Set your vehicle parking brake.
• Place the automatic transmission
in position park (P).
• Place wheel chocks in front of and
at the back of the trailer wheels.
(Trailer wheel chocks are not
included with your vehicle.)
Launching or Retrieving a Boat or
Personal Water Craft (PWC)
When backing down a ramp during boat
launching or retrieval:
• Do not allow the static water level to
rise above the bottom edge of the rear
bumper.
• Do not allow waves to break higher
than
6 in (15 cm) above the bottom
edge of the rear bumper.
Note: Disconnect the wiring to the trailer
before backing the trailer into the water. Note:
Reconnect the wiring to the trailer
after the trailer is removed from the water.
Exceeding these limits may allow water to
enter vehicle components:
• Causing internal damage to the
components.
• Affecting driveability, emissions, and
reliability.
Replace the rear axle lubricant anytime
the rear axle has been submerged in water.
Water may have contaminated the rear
axle lubricant, which is not normally
checked or changed unless a leak is
suspected or other axle repair is required.

BREAKING-IN
You need to break in new tires for
approximately 300 miles (480
kilometers). During this time, your vehicle
may exhibit some unusual driving
characteristics. The engine also needs to
break in. Avoid hard accelerations and
driving too fast for the first 1000 miles
(1600 kilometers). If possible, avoid
carrying heavy loads up steep grades
during the break-in period.
REDUCED ENGINE
PERFORMANCE
WARNING
Continued operation will increase the
engine temperature and cause the
engine to shut down completely.
If the engine coolant temperature gauge
needle moves to the upper limit position,
the engine is overheating. See Gauges
(page 76).
You must only drive your vehicle for a short
distance if the engine overheats. The
distance you can travel depends on
ambient temperature, vehicle load and
terrain. The engine will continue to operate
with limited power for a short time.
If the engine temperature continues to rise,
the fuel supply to the engine will reduce.
The air conditioning will switch off and the
engine cooling fan will operate continually.
1. Reduce your speed gradually and stop
your vehicle as soon as it is safe to do
so.
2. Switch the engine off immediately to prevent severe engine damage.
3. Wait for the engine to cool down.
4. Check the coolant level. See
Engine
Coolant Check (page 214). 5. Have your vehicle checked by an
authorized dealer as soon as possible.
ECONOMICAL DRIVING
Fuel economy is affected by several things
such as how you drive, the conditions you
drive under and how you maintain your
vehicle.
There are some things to keep in mind that
may improve your fuel economy:
• Accelerate and slow down in a smooth,
moderate fashion.
• Drive at steady speeds.
• Anticipate stops; slowing down may
eliminate the need to stop.
• Combine errands and minimize
stop-and-go driving(When running
errands, go to the furthest destination
first and then work your way back
home).
• Close the windows for high-speed
driving.
• Drive at reasonable speeds.
• Keep the tires properly inflated and use
only the recommended size.
• Use the recommended engine oil.
• Perform all regularly scheduled
maintenance.
There are also some things you may want
to avoid doing because they reduce your
fuel economy:
• Avoid sudden or hard accelerations.
• Avoid revving the engine before turning
off the car.
• Avoid long idle periods.
• Do not warm up your vehicle on cold
mornings.
• Reduce the use of air conditioning and
heat.
• Avoid using speed control in hilly
terrain.

In some states within the United States,
you must directly notify Ford in writing
before pursuing remedies under your
state's warranty laws, and Ford is also
allowed a final repair attempt.
Additionally, in some states within the
United States, a consumer has the option
of submitting a warranty dispute to the
BBB Auto Line before taking action under
the Magnuson-Moss Warranty Act, or to
the extent allowed by state law, before
pursuing replacement or repurchase
remedies provided by certain state laws.
This dispute handling procedure is not
required prior to enforcing state created
rights or other rights which are independent
of the Magnuson-Moss Warranty Act or
state replacement or repurchase laws. IN CALIFORNIA (U.S. ONLY)
California Civil Code Section 1793.2(d)
requires that, if a manufacturer or its
representative is unable to repair a motor
vehicle to conform to the vehicle
’s
applicable express warranty after a
reasonable number of attempts, the
manufacturer shall be required to either
replace the vehicle with one substantially
identical or repurchase the vehicle and
reimburse the buyer in an amount equal to
the actual price paid or payable by the
consumer (less a reasonable allowance
for consumer use). The consumer has the
right to choose whether to receive a refund
or replacement vehicle.
California Civil Code Section 1793.22(b)
presumes that the manufacturer has had
a reasonable number of attempts to
conform the vehicle to its applicable
express warranties if, within the first 18
months of ownership of a new vehicle or
the first 18000 miles (29 000 km),
whichever occurs first:
1. Two or more repair attempts are made
on the same non-conformity likely to
cause death or serious bodily injury OR
2. Four or more repair attempts are made
on the same nonconformity (a defect
or condition that substantially impairs
the use, value or safety of the vehicle)
OR
3. The vehicle is out of service for repair of nonconformities for a total of more
than 30 calendar days (not necessarily
all at one time).
In the case of 1 or 2 above, the consumer
must also notify the manufacturer of the
need for the repair of the nonconformity
at the following address:

Severe Climates
If you drive in extremely cold climates:
• It may be necessary to have a Ford
authorized dealer increase the coolant
concentration above 50%.
• A coolant concentration of 60% will
provide improved freeze point
protection. Engine coolant
concentrations above 60% will
decrease the overheat protection
characteristics of the engine coolant
and may cause engine damage.
If you drive in extremely hot climates:
• It may be necessary to have a Ford
authorized dealer decrease the coolant
concentration to 40%.
• A coolant concentration of 40% will
provide improved overheat protection.
Engine coolant concentrations below
40% will decrease the corrosion and
freeze protection characteristics of the
engine coolant and may cause engine
damage.
Vehicles driven year-round in non-extreme
climates should use prediluted engine
coolant for optimum cooling system and
engine protection.
What You Should Know About Fail-
Safe Cooling
If you deplete the engine coolant supply,
this feature allows you to temporarily drive
your vehicle before you incur incremental
component damage. The fail-safe distance
depends on ambient temperatures, vehicle
load and terrain. How Fail-Safe Cooling Works
If the engine begins to overheat, the engine
coolant temperature gauge will move to
the red area and: The coolant temperature
warning light will illuminate.
The service engine soon
indicator will illuminate.
If the engine reaches a preset
over-temperature condition, the engine
will automatically switch to alternating
cylinder operation. Each disabled cylinder
acts as an air pump and cools the engine.
When this occurs the vehicle will still
operate. However:
• The engine power will be limited.
• This will disable the air conditioning
system.
Continued operation will increase the
engine temperature and the engine will
completely shut down, causing steering
and braking effort to increase.
Once the engine temperature cools, the
engine can be re-started. Take your vehicle
to an authorized dealer as soon as possible
to minimize engine damage.
When Fail-Safe Mode Is Turned On WARNING
Fail-safe mode is for use during
emergencies only. Operate the
vehicle in fail-safe mode only as long
as necessary to bring the vehicle to rest in
a safe location and seek immediate repairs.
When in fail-safe mode, the vehicle will
have limited power, will not be able to
maintain high-speed operation, and may
completely shut down and lose power
steering assist, and power brake assist,
which may increase the possibility of a
crash resulting in serious injury. 216

Engine Fluid Temperature
Management (If Equipped) WARNING
To reduce the risk of a crash and
injury, be prepared that the vehicle
speed may reduce and the vehicle
may not be able to accelerate with full
power until the fluid temperature reduces. When towing a trailer the vehicle
’s engine
may temporarily reach a higher
temperature during severe operating
conditions, for example ascending a long
or steep grade in hot ambient
temperatures.
You may notice a reduction in vehicle
speed caused by reduced engine power.
The design of your vehicle allows it to enter
this mode if certain high-temperature and
high-load conditions take place in order to
manage the engine fluid temperatures. The amount of speed reduction will depend on
the vehicle loading, towing, grade, ambient
temperature and other factors. If this
occurs, there is no need to pull off the road.
You can continue to drive your vehicle
while this message is active.
The air conditioning may also cycle on and
off during severe operating conditions to
protect overheating of the engine. When
the engine coolant temperature decreases
normal operating temperature, the air
conditioning will turn on. If you notice any
of the following:
•
The engine coolant temperature gauge
moves fully into the red area.
• The coolant temperature warning light
illuminates.
• The service engine soon indicator
illuminates.
1. Stop your vehicle as soon as it is safe to do so and place the vehicle in park
(P).
2. Leave the engine running until the coolant temperature gauge needle
moves away from the red area. After
several minutes, if this does not
happen, follow the remaining steps.
3. Switch the engine off and wait for it to
cool before checking the coolant level.
4. If the coolant level is normal, you may restart the engine and continue on.
5. If the coolant is low, add coolant, restart the engine and take your vehicle
to an authorized dealer.
